Chapter 2: The Peacock Spreads Its Tail, Displaying Its Handsome Appearance
Shang Shixu stared at the phrase "tractor going uphill" on the screen and remained silent for a few seconds.
He steered the conversation back on track with a blank expression.
Lie: [What do you love about me?]
Nice Rabbit Squid: [You come from a good family, are talented, and handsome. There's no reason not to love you.]
Lie: [Have you seen me before?]
Jiang Wan was taken aback.
I've never seen it before.
Not only had she never seen it, but neither had Miss Gu Manning.
Gu Manning's father only managed to get Shang Shixu's Facebook account.
The account was completely clean, with not a single photo.
The profile picture is a blurry profile of someone wearing a baseball cap.
The style belongs to the abstract art school, and the facial features are entirely based on imagination.
Jiang Wan typed —
Nice Rabbit Squid: [Never seen you before, but your profile picture makes you look like a handsome guy.]
Regardless of whether someone is beautiful or ugly, just keep flattering them.
After taking the photo, she glanced at the time in the upper left corner of her phone.
Nice Rabbit Squid: [Baby, I'm going to class now~]
After sending the message, I put away my phone and went to the mirror to check my outfit.
A cherry blossom pink knit sweater, layered over a cream-colored camisole, paired with high-waisted light-colored flared pants and low-heeled white leather shoes.
The plate is smooth and shiny, with excellent proportions.
A strand of slightly wavy long hair was pulled out from both sides of the ears and braided at the back of the head.
Her small face, no bigger than a palm, had bright, almond-shaped eyes, and when she smiled, two shallow dimples appeared at the corners of her mouth.
The light and refreshing spring makeup added a touch of allure to her fair skin.
I'm very satisfied with the makeup and outfit.
After the inspection, Jiang Wan left with her bag on her back.
*
On the other hand, Shang Shixu read the message but did not reply.
He placed his phone face down on the sofa, tilted his head back, and closed his eyes.
The music in my ears was deafening.
A line of words inexplicably floated into my mind—
"Tractors are going up the mountain, making a great commotion."
......poisonous.
When Pei Heyun returned from her dance, she plopped down on the sofa and snapped her fingers at him.
"It's 10 o'clock, let's go, we have class tomorrow."
Shang Shixu opened his eyes and suddenly said, "Wait, take a picture of me."
"What?"
Pei Heyun thought he had misheard. "Didn't you hate having your picture taken the most?"
Taking a picture of him used to be harder than climbing to heaven.
This is truly unprecedented; it's the first time in history that he's voluntarily uttered the words "take a picture."
Pei Heyun extended his right hand and placed the back of his hand on his forehead.
"He doesn't have a fever?"
"Brother Xu, you—"
"Enough with the nonsense." Shang Shixu raised his leg and kicked.
After kicking, hand over the phone.
Pei Heyun took it with a grin, and with the air of a professional photographer, he went around to the outside of the island platform and snapped a bunch of pictures of him.
"Alright, alright, there are at least twenty, that should be enough for you."
He handed the phone back, risking being silenced, and craned his neck to peek at Shang Shixu's operations.
His curiosity was about to burst.
Shang Shixu simply picked out the best-angled and most atmospheric photo from his album and promptly posted it on his Facebook feed.
There was no caption, just a dry, blindingly handsome headshot.
Pei Heyun narrowed his eyes, sensing the juicy gossip.
"Dude, you're in trouble~"
"As far as I know, besides contacting professors and company executives, your Facebook account only has one other contact—a young girl named Gu Manning."
"You sent the photos...you don't mean to let her see them, do you?"
He got more and more excited as he talked, and leaned closer to say, "Hey, you're interested in her?"
"I remember someone calling the other person a toad trying to eat swan meat just a month ago~"
Shang Shixu glared at him coldly, then got up and left.
Pei Heyun quickly followed, but his mouth never stopped.
"I was right, wasn't I?"
"Gu Manning is really something else; she can make you bloom like an iron tree."
No sooner had he finished speaking than an arm reached out from the side and locked around his neck.
Pei Heyun: "Uh... Brother, I was wrong..."
Shang Shixu held his head between his legs, his voice neither loud nor soft.
"How could I possibly be interested in her?"
"If you dare to talk nonsense again, I'll cut your tongue out."
He released his arm, and Pei Heyun covered his neck and became completely obedient.
Honest as he was, he was internally ranting and raving—
If I didn't like it, why did you suddenly post this photo?
Why not send it directly to the recipient, but instead post it on your feed?
Nobody would believe I didn't have ulterior motives!
Pei Heyun's mind conjured up an emoji—a peacock spreading its tail feathers.
*
S University.
After morning classes ended, Jiang Wan and her roommate Zhou Feiyan strolled into the cafeteria together.
I had just sat down after ordering a braised chicken when a handsome young man walked over from the side.
He gripped the strap of his crossbody bag tightly in his palm, and he looked very nervous.
"Hello there."
"I'm Mu Zikun from the law school. Can I add you on WeChat?"
Jiang Wan looked up and gave a polite smile. "I'm sorry, I don't date."
The boy's expression froze: "...It's okay, I just want to be friends with you."
That was a completely insincere statement.
This was clearly not the first time Jiang Wan had dealt with this situation.
She maintained her polite smile, her tone both gentle and firm: "I'm sorry."
The boy's eyes darkened, and he said in a low voice, "Sorry to bother you."
He left quickly.
Zhou Feiyan watched the departing figure and started teasing.
"Hey Wanwan, do you, the school beauty, really not know who Mu Zikun is?"
"He's not only a top law student, but his parents are also entrepreneurs—a bona fide rich kid. You're not even giving him a chance? What kind of person do you even like?"
Jiang Wan picked up a piece of stewed potato that had been cooked until soft and tender. "I don't have an ideal type."
After saying that, he stuffed the potato into his mouth.
Zhou Feiyan also shoveled a mouthful of rice, and continued, unwilling to give up: "It's okay if you don't have an ideal type, just pick a high-quality guy and see how it goes."
"Feelings can be cultivated."
Jiang Wan swallowed the food in her mouth and said firmly, "No, I have no interest in romance."
"So what are you interested in?"
"make money."
Jiang Wan looked up at her, her clear, bright eyes sparkling. "Right now, I'm only interested in making money."
Zhou Feiyan rolled her eyes at her, "You, you're really stubborn."
"With a face and figure like yours, finding a rich second-generation heir who's head over heels for you would be a piece of cake, wouldn't it?"
"Is it really worth working so hard to earn money?"
In Zhou Feiyan's view, Jiang Wan was simply ignoring the good resources available to her and insisting on enduring hardship instead.
Jiang Wan put down the fish tofu she had just picked up, her tone unusually serious.
"Xiao Yan, I'm not stubborn, nor am I arrogant. I know what I want."
"I don't date because I haven't met someone I like, so I'd rather be single than settle for less."
Zhou Feiyan looked embarrassed and nodded while biting her chopsticks.
"I understand, I won't say it again."
*
It was past noon when we finished lunch.
On my way back to the dormitory, I passed a large area of blooming peach blossoms, their pink and white petals swaying gently in the spring breeze.
Jiang Wan casually took a photo, intending to send it to Shang Shixu.
Over the past month, regardless of whether he replied or not, she developed the habit of sharing her life with him whenever she felt like it.
I opened Facebook and suddenly realized it was past midnight in Boston.
The other person is probably already asleep.
Just as she was about to exit, Jiang Wan noticed an additional notification on the page.
There are new developments on the other party's part.
dynamic?
She clicked on it out of curiosity.
The next second, a clear frontal photo suddenly came into view.
Jiang Wan was stunned.
